The magic begins with the creation of a digital asset, often a cryptocurrency like Bitcoin or Ether, or a token representing real-world assets. When a transaction occurs – say, Alice sending Bob some cryptocurrency – it's not simply a matter of numbers changing on a spreadsheet. Instead, this transaction is broadcast to the network of computers (nodes) participating in that blockchain. These nodes then validate the transaction based on predefined rules, ensuring Alice actually possesses the funds she’s trying to send and that the transaction is legitimate.
Once validated, the transaction is bundled with other recent transactions into a "block." This block is then cryptographically secured and added to the existing chain of blocks. This process, often involving complex computational puzzles (in the case of Proof-of-Work blockchains like Bitcoin), is what maintains the integrity and security of the network. The "mining" process, as it's commonly known, is essentially the mechanism that adds new blocks to the chain, creating new currency and validating transactions simultaneously.
The beauty of this system is its immutability. Once a block is added to the chain, it's virtually impossible to alter or delete. Any attempt to tamper with a past transaction would require redoing all the subsequent computational work and gaining consensus from the majority of the network – a feat that's computationally prohibitive and practically impossible on large, decentralized blockchains. This inherent security, derived from cryptography and distributed consensus, is a cornerstone of blockchain money flow.
Furthermore, the transparency aspect is profound. While the identities of participants can be pseudonymous (represented by wallet addresses rather than real names), the transactions themselves are public. Anyone can, with the right tools, explore a blockchain and see the flow of funds between different addresses. This isn't about exposing personal information, but about revealing the movement of value, creating a level playing field and fostering a sense of accountability.
Consider the implications for auditing and compliance. In traditional finance, audits are often retrospective, time-consuming, and prone to human error or manipulation. With blockchain money flow, every transaction is recorded in real-time and immutably. This provides an always-on, incorruptible audit trail, streamlining compliance processes and significantly reducing the risk of fraud. Regulators could, in theory, have direct access to verifiable transaction data without relying on intermediaries.

The global remittance market, for instance, is ripe for disruption. Sending money across borders typically involves hefty fees and significant delays due to the involvement of multiple correspondent banks. Blockchain money flow offers a cheaper, faster, and more direct alternative. A sender can convert fiat currency to a stablecoin (a cryptocurrency pegged to a fiat currency) and send it to a recipient anywhere in the world in minutes, with fees dramatically lower than traditional methods. The recipient can then convert the stablecoin back to their local currency. This democratizes access to financial services and empowers individuals in regions with limited traditional banking infrastructure.

One of the most significant advancements driven by blockchain money flow is the concept of tokenization. This involves representing real-world assets – anything from a piece of art, a share in a company, a piece of real estate, or even intellectual property – as digital tokens on a blockchain. Each token acts as a verifiable digital certificate of ownership and can be programmed with specific rights and rules. The beauty of this lies in its ability to break down traditional barriers to ownership and investment. For instance, instead of needing millions to invest in a commercial property, you could buy fractional ownership through tokens, making high-value assets accessible to a much wider audience.
The money flow associated with these tokenized assets becomes incredibly fluid. Buying and selling these tokens can happen 24/7 on secondary markets, with transactions settled almost instantaneously and recorded transparently on the blockchain. This vastly increases liquidity for assets that were traditionally illiquid, meaning they were difficult and time-consuming to sell. Imagine selling a portion of your art collection or a stake in your startup in minutes, rather than months of negotiation and paperwork. This is the promise of blockchain money flow in action, democratizing investment and unlocking capital.

The impact on supply chain finance is equally transformative. In complex global supply chains, payments often lag behind the delivery of goods and services, creating cash flow challenges for suppliers. Blockchain money flow, integrated with supply chain management systems, can automate payments. As goods reach predefined milestones or are verified as received at each stage, smart contracts can automatically release the appropriate funds from the buyer to the supplier. This "just-in-time" payment system ensures that suppliers are compensated promptly, improving their financial stability and fostering stronger relationships throughout the supply chain. It also provides a transparent and verifiable record of every transaction, allowing for easier dispute resolution and improved risk management.

Technical Analysis Tools
Mastering technical analysis is crucial for making informed trading decisions. Here are some essential tools and indicators every trader should know:
1. Moving Averages (MA)
Moving averages smooth out price data to identify the direction of a trend. The most commonly used are the Simple Moving Average (SMA) and the Exponential Moving Average (EMA). Traders often use these to determine the trend and potential reversal points.
2. Relative Strength Index (RSI)
The RSI is a momentum oscillator that measures the speed and change of price movements. An RSI value above 70 indicates that an asset is overbought, while a value below 30 suggests it is oversold. This indicator helps traders identify potential reversal points.
3. Bollinger Bands
Bollinger Bands consist of a middle band (usually a 20-period SMA) and two outer bands (standard deviations above and below the middle band). They are used to measure volatility and identify overbought or oversold conditions.

DeFi Yield Farming
Yield farming in DeFi involves providing liquidity to decentralized exchanges (DEXs) in return for interest, fees, and sometimes governance tokens. Here’s how it works:
1. Providing Liquidity
By adding liquidity to a pool on a platform like Uniswap, users earn a share of the trading fees and potentially additional tokens from the pool’s incentives. This strategy is akin to staking but with the added benefit of earning from trading activity.
2. Staking and Governance
Some DeFi platforms offer staking rewards for holding their native tokens. Additionally, holding governance tokens allows users to participate in the platform’s decision-making process and earn rewards for their participation.
3. Liquidity Mining
Liquidity mining involves providing liquidity to a pool and earning rewards in the form of the platform’s native token. This strategy is often promoted by platforms to incentivize liquidity provision and reward early participants.
